BackgroundThe susceptibility of patients with rheumatic diseases and the risks or benefits of immunosuppressive therapies for COVID-19 are unknown.MethodsWe performed a retrospective study with ...patients under follow-up in rheumatology departments from seven hospitals in Spain. We matched updated databases of rheumatology patients with severe acute respiratory syndrome coronavirus 2-positive PCR tests performed in the hospital to the same reference populations. Rates of PCR+ confirmed COVID-19 were compared among groups.ResultsPatients with chronic inflammatory diseases had 1.32-fold higher prevalence of hospital PCR+ COVID-19 than the reference population (0.76% vs 0.58%). Patients with systemic autoimmune or immune-mediated disease (AI/IMID) showed a significant increase, whereas patients with inflammatory arthritis (IA) or systemic lupus erythematosus did not. COVID-19 cases in some but not all diagnostic groups had older ages than cases in the reference population. Patients with IA on targeted-synthetic or biological disease-modifying antirheumatic drugs (DMARDs), but not those on conventional-synthetic DMARDs, had a greater prevalence despite a similar age distribution.ConclusionPatients with AI/IMID show a variable risk of hospital-diagnosed COVID-19. Interplay of ageing, therapies and disease-specific factors seem to contribute. These data provide a basis to improve preventive recommendations to rheumatic patients and to analyse the specific factors involved in COVID-19 susceptibility.
ObjectivesThe impact of inflammatory rheumatic diseases on COVID-19 severity is poorly known. Here, we compare the outcomes of a cohort of patients with rheumatic diseases with a matched control ...cohort to identify potential risk factors for severe illness.MethodsIn this comparative cohort study, we identified hospital PCR+COVID-19 rheumatic patients with chronic inflammatory arthritis (IA) or connective tissue diseases (CTDs). Non-rheumatic controls were randomly sampled 1:1 and matched by age, sex and PCR date. The main outcome was severe COVID-19, defined as death, invasive ventilation, intensive care unit admission or serious complications. We assessed the association between the outcome and the potential prognostic variables, adjusted by COVID-19 treatment, using logistic regression.ResultsThe cohorts were composed of 456 rheumatic and non-rheumatic patients, in equal numbers. Mean age was 63 (IQR 53–78) years and male sex 41% in both cohorts. Rheumatic diseases were IA (60%) and CTD (40%). Most patients (74%) had been hospitalised, and the risk of severe COVID-19 was 31.6% in the rheumatic and 28.1% in the non-rheumatic cohort. Ageing, male sex and previous comorbidity (obesity, diabetes, hypertension, cardiovascular or lung disease) increased the risk in the rheumatic cohort by bivariate analysis. In logistic regression analysis, independent factors associated with severe COVID-19 were increased age (OR 4.83; 95% CI 2.78 to 8.36), male sex (1.93; CI 1.21 to 3.07) and having a CTD (OR 1.82; CI 1.00 to 3.30).ConclusionIn hospitalised patients with chronic inflammatory rheumatic diseases, having a CTD but not IA nor previous immunosuppressive therapies was associated with severe COVID-19.
The aim of this study was to evaluate the frequency of response to immunotherapy in patients with anti‐IgLON5 disease through a systematic review of the literature. MEDLINE and Embase databases were ...searched for studies that included patients with anti‐IgLON5 disease who received immunotherapy (IT). Review inclusion criteria were met by 18 studies. The main study variable was response to IT, defined as the frequency of patients with an improvement greater than mild in at least one of the main symptoms defined by the clinical phenotype. Data were also gathered on the rate of response to last follow‐up, the line(s) of IT received, the administration of monotherapy or combination therapy, and clinical and analytical characteristics. Selected studies included a total of 46 patients. A response to IT was observed in 20 (43.4%) and the presence of response to last follow‐up in 15 (32.6%). Response was achieved more frequently with combination therapy vs monotherapy (14/21 66.6% vs 7/22 31.8%) and second‐line therapy vs first‐line therapy (7/13 53.8% vs 15/46 32.6%). The response rate by drug was 34.2% (12/35) for steroids, 42.8% (9/21) for IVIg, 46% (7/15) for PLEX, 100% (5/5) for AZA and 75% (3/4) for MMF. Factors associated with a response to IT included the cognitive impairment and non‐classical phenotypes, presence of HLA‐DQB1*05:01 without HLA‐DRB1*10:01 and cerebral spinal fluid inflammation. Patients with anti‐IgLON5 disease respond to IT, and this response is associated with certain clinical and analytical characteristics of the patients. Also rate of response seems higher with second‐line and combination treatment. However, the quality of available studies is inadequate to allow definitive conclusions to be drawn.
To analyze the gut microbiota of patients with rheumatoid arthritis (RA) according to disease activity.
An observational cross-sectional study of 110 patients with RA and 110 age- and sex-matched ...controls was performed. Patients were classified according to the disease activity (DAS28 ≥3.2 or DAS28 <3.2). Clinical and epidemiological variables were included. The gut microbiota was analyzed using 16S rRNA sequencing and bioinformatics analysis based on QIIME and PICRUSt. A multivariate analysis was performed to identify factors associated with inflammatory activity.
The mean DAS28 indicated remission/low inflammatory activity in 71 patients (64.5 %) and moderate/high activity in 39 (35.5 %) during follow-up. Alpha and beta diversity analysis revealed differences in gut microbiota between the 3 study groups. In the moderate/high activity RA, we observed a significant change in the abundance of genera compared with the other groups. The abundance of Collinsella and Bifidobacterium was increased in RA patients compared with controls. The metabolic profile of gut microbiota was characterized by differences in pathways related to Biosynthesis, Generation of Precursor Metabolites/Energy, and Degradation/Utilization/Assimilation between the 3 groups. The factors associated with cumulative inflammatory activity in RA were age (OR 95 % CI, 1.065 1.002–1.131), obesity (OR 95% CI, 3.829 1.064–8.785), HAQ score (OR 95% CI, 2.729 1.240–5.009), and expansion of the genus Collinsella (OR 95% CI, 3.000 1.754–9.940).
The composition of gut microbiota differed between patients with RA and moderate/high activity, patients with remission/low activity, and controls. The genus Collinsella, age, obesity, and physical function were associated with cumulative inflammatory burden in RA.

Objective: In this study, we aimed to evaluate the worldwide incidence and prevalence of ANCA-associated vasculitis (AAV). Methods: A systematic search of Medline and Embase was conducted until June ...2020 for studies that analyzed the incidence and prevalence of patients aged >16 years diagnosed with AAV in different geographical areas. A meta-analysis was undertaken to estimate the pooled incidence per million person-years and prevalence per million persons in AAV overall and for each subtype of AAV: granulomatosis with polyangiitis (GPA), microscopic polyangiitis (MPA), and eosinophilic granulomatosis with polyangiitis (EGPA). The 95% confidence interval (CI) and I2 for heterogeneity were calculated. Results: The meta-analysis included 25 studies that met the inclusion criteria and covered a total of 4547 patients with AAV. Frequency increased over time. The global pooled incidence (95% CI) was 17.2 per million person-years (13.3−21.6) and the global pooled prevalence (95% CI) was 198.0 per million persons (187.0−210.0). The pooled incidence per million person-years for each AAV subtype varied from highest to lowest, as follows: GPA, 9.0; MPA, 5.9; and EGPA, 1.7. The individual pooled prevalence per million persons was, as follows: GPA, 96.8; MPA, 39.2; and EGPA, 15.6. AAV was more predominant in the northern hemisphere. By continent, a higher incidence in America and pooled prevalence of AAV was observed in America and Europe. Conclusion: The pooled incidence and prevalence of AAV seem to be increasing over time and are higher in the case of GPA. AAV was generally more frequent (incidence and prevalence) in the northern hemisphere.
Background
Studies in axial spondyloarthritis (AxSp) have shown that intensity of pain, anxiety, depression and inflammatory activity are associated with poor sleep quality.
Aim
To describe mood and ...sleep disorders and positive psychological factors in patients with AxSp and psoriatic arthritis (PsA) and to evaluate the psychological factors that are potentially involved in sleep disorders.
Design
Multicenter cross‐sectional observational study based on a series of patients with AxSp and PsA.
Participants
Participants were selected consecutively from patients aged ≥18 years with AxSp or PsA followed at the rheumatology department of 4 Spanish hospitals. Inclusion criteria: age ≥18 years, AxSp (ASAS criteria) or PsA (CASPAR criteria), ability to understand the study and prepared to complete the questionnaires.
Methods
Main outcomes: Oviedo Sleep Quality questionnaire result. Secondary outcomes: psychological status evaluated using the Hospital Anxiety and Depression Scale (HADS) questionnaire, health‐related quality of life evaluated using SF‐36, perception of pain evaluated using the short questionnaire for assessment of pain (BDU) and fatigue evaluated using the Fatigue Scale (FACIT) questionnaire. We performed a descriptive multivariate linear regression analysis to study factors that were independently associated with sleep disorders. The STROBE guidelines were adopted.
Results
We included 301 patients (152 50.5% with AxSp and 149 49.5% with PsA). The multivariate linear regression analysis for the whole sample showed that insomnia was inversely associated with emotional recovery and biologic disease‐modifying antirheumatic drugs and directly associated with depression in both groups. The analysis by disease (AxSp and PsA) showed that insomnia was independently associated with depression and emotional recovery.
Conclusions
Insomnia may be associated with other mood disorders, quality of life and inflammatory activity in the patients studied here.
Relevance to clinical practice
A nurse intervention can be carried out to prevent sleep disorders knowing the consequences and triggers of the problem.
This study aimed to evaluate the role of microRNAs (miRNA) as biomarkers of treatment response in rheumatoid arthritis (RA) patients through a systematic review of the literature. The MEDLINE and ...Embase databases were searched for studies including RA-diagnosed patients treated with disease-modifying antirheumatic drugs (DMARDs) that identify miRNAs as response predictors. Review inclusion criteria were met by 10 studies. The main outcome of the study was the response to treatment, defined according to EULAR criteria. A total of 839 RA patients and 67 healthy donors were included in the selected studies. RA patients presented seropositivity for the rheumatoid factor of 74.7% and anti-citrullinated C-peptide antibodies of 63.6%. After revision, 15 miRNAs were described as treatment response biomarkers for methotrexate, anti-tumour necrosis factor (TNF), and rituximab. Among treatments, methotrexate presented the highest number of predictor miRNAs: miR-16, miR-22, miR-132, miR-146a and miR-155. The most polyvalent miRNAs were miR-146a, predicting response to methotrexate and anti-TNF, and miR-125b, which predicts response to infliximab and rituximab. Our data support the role of miRNAs as biomarkers of treatment response in RA and point to DMARDs modifying the miRNAs expression. Nevertheless, further studies are needed since a meta-analysis that allows definitive conclusions is not possible due to the lack of studies in this field.

ObjectivesTo describe the severity and impact of gastrointestinal involvement in patients with systemic sclerosis (SSc) and identify associated factors.Patients and methodsNon-controlled ...cross-sectional study of patients with SSc (2013 American College of Rheumatology/European League Against Rheumatism criteria). The main variables were severity of gastrointestinal involvement according to the University of California, Los Angeles Scleroderma Clinical Trials Consortium Gastrointestinal Tract 2.0 instrument (UCLA SCTC GIT 2.0) and dysphagia according to the Eating Assessment Tool-10 (EAT-10). We evaluated reflux, distension, diarrhoea, faecal soilage, constipation, emotional well-being and social functioning, as well as dysphagia. Clinical and epidemiological data were collected using the Mini Nutritional Assessment Short Form (MNA-SF) and the EuroQol-5D-3L. The degree of skin fibrosis was assessed using the modified Rodnan skin score (mRSS). Multivariate models were constructed to analyse factors associated with gastrointestinal involvement and dysphagia.ResultsOf the 75 patients with SSc included, 58.7% had moderate, severe or very severe reflux, 57.4% had constipation according to UCLA SCTC GIT 2.0 and 49.7% had abdominal distension. Gastrointestinal symptoms interfered significantly with social functioning (42.7%) and emotional well-being (40.0%). Dysphagia (EAT-10≥3) was recorded in 52% of patients, and according to MNA-SF poor nutrition in 30.7%, and clear malnutrition requiring a nutritional intervention in 5.3%. Multivariate adjustment revealed an association between severity of gastrointestinal symptoms according to the mRSS (β=0.249; p=0.002) and Visual Analogue Scale 3-Level EuroQol-5D (VAS-EQ-5D-3L) (β=–0.302; p=0.001), whereas presence of dysphagia was associated with the mRSS (OR=2.794; p=0.015), VAS-EQ-5D-3L (OR=0.950; p=0.005) and malnutrition (MNA-SF≤7; OR=3.920; p=0.041).ConclusionsPatients with SSc frequently present severe gastrointestinal symptoms. These are associated with poor quality of life, more severe skin involvement and malnutrition.
To analyze the intestinal microbiota of patients with rheumatoid arthritis (RA) and obesity and a higher percentage of fatty tissue.
Nested case-control study of 80 RA patients and 80 age and ...sex-matched controls. Obesity was defined as a body mass index ≥ 30, and body composition using dual-energy x-ray absorptiometry. The gut microbiota was analyzed using 16 S rRNA gene sequencing; bioinformatics analysis was performed using QIIME2 and PICRUSt. Other variables included averaged 28-joint Disease Activity Score (DAS28-ESR), cytokines and adipokines. Two multivariate were constructed with obesity and fat mass index (FMI).
Obesity was more frequent in RA patients than in controls (36.3 % vs 25.1 %; p = 0.026), as was a higher FMI value (mean SE=11.6 3.9 vs 10.2 3.9; p = 0.032). Alpha and beta diversity analysis revealed differences in gut microbiota between RA patients with and without obesity. Dialister and Odoribacter were more abundant in RA patients with obesity than in RA patients without obesity, while the genus Clostridium was more abundant in RA patients without obesity. The factors associated with obesity in RA patients were age (OR 95 % CI, 1.09 1.02–1.17), mean DAS28-ESR (OR 95 % CI, 1.46 1.12–1.67), leptin levels (OR 95 % CI, 1.06 1.01–1.10), the genus Dialister (OR 95 % CI, 1.03 1.01–1.07), and the genus Clostridium (OR 95 % CI, 0.013 0.00–0.36). The associations observed for FMI were similar.
In patients with RA, obesity, and a higher percentage of fatty tissue, intestinal microbiota differed from that of controls and of the other patients. The genus Dialister was associated with obesity and FMI.
